Thank you @ChrisPrice ! I'm still working on it; I'm using it for production practice.

And @Wicked deeds I have achieved the fade-out I wanted, thanks to your instructions. The part I needed was that automation envelope (it's green in my copy of Reaper). I looked up more specific instructions on how to do automation in Reaper, which were only provided (that I could find, anyway) for single tracks. Since I wanted all the tracks to fade together, I added one more track and used automation to fade it at the end. Finding the "right" way to do it took a few tries, but I got it. Thank you muchly!!

Now the question is, should I replace the file I have posted? Decisions, decisions.
